On 15/03/2016 18:34, Peter Maydell wrote:
>> > Since I have your attention, what about getting rid of fprintf-fn.h and
>> > moving it into qemu/osdep.h?
> Not a lot very osdep-ish about it... If you're going to put it anywhere
> then typedefs.h seems more appropriate.
Well, osdep.h is the new qemu-common.h. At least it doesn't include
other^Wtoo many other QEMU header files, but it does have a lot of
prototypes that are even more out of place than fprintf_function.
On the other hand, there are few enough headers that use fprintf-fn.h
that it's feasible to just push it down from qemu-common.h.
Paolo
> (It's in its own file at the moment as part of a previous idea of
> cleaning up qemu-common.h by splitting it into separate parts where
> necessary so that only the needed parts could be included by the
> code that wanted them.)
